Provided in embodiments of the present disclosure are a special effect processing method and apparatus, an electronic device, and a storage medium. The special effect processing method comprises: receiving a special effect adding operation for an image to be processed, and displaying a special effect classification interface, the special effect classification interface displaying a special effect type option, and the special effect type option comprising a special effect template option; receiving a selection operation acting on the special effect template option, and adding into said image a special effect element corresponding to the selected special effect template option; and receiving an element editing operation for the added special effect element in said image, and, on the basis of the element editing operation, adjusting display information of the special effect element. According to the technical solution of the embodiments of the present disclosure, it is possible to quickly add a preset special effect element combination by selecting a special effect template, support the reuse of special effects, and support the adjustment of a single special effect element in the special effect template, thus special effect processing is more flexible, the personalized requirements of a user can be better met, and the special effect processing experience of a user is improved.
